2024-04864 Linda M. Murray, et al., appellants, v Town of Rhinebeck, et al., defendants, et. al., respondents. (Index No. 53887/2019)
| DECISION & ORDER ON MOTION |
App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Dutchess County, dated April 12, 2024. Motion by the respondent Callanan Industries, Inc., to extend the time to serve and file a brief. Motion by the respondents Gorman Asphalt, Ltd., Gorman Bros., Inc., Gorman Properties-Menands, LLC, and Gorman Terminals, LLC, to extend the time to serve and file a brief.
Upon the papers filed in support of the motions and no papers having been filed in opposition or in relation thereto, it is
ORDERED that the motions are granted, and on or before June 18, 2025, the respondents Callanan Industries, Inc., Gorman Asphalt, Ltd., Gorman Bros., Inc., Gorman Properties-Menands, LLC, and Gorman Terminals, LLC shall serve and file their respective briefs via NYSCEF, if applicable, or, if NYSCEF is not mandated, serve the briefs and upload a digital copy of the briefs, with proof of service thereof, through the digital portal on this Court's website.
BRATHWAITE NELSON, J.P., LANDICINO, VENTURA and MCCORMACK, JJ., concur.
